• Python学习第一弹——Python环境搭建


    一、Python简介:

      Python,是一种面向对象、解释型计算机程序设计语言,由Guido van Rossum于1989年底发明,第一个公开发行版发行于1991年。Python语法简洁而清晰,具有丰富和强大的类库。它常被昵称为胶水语言,它能够把用其他语言制作的各种模块(尤其是C/C++)很轻松地联结在一起。常见的一种应用情形是,使用Python快速生成程序的原型(有时甚至是程序的最终界面),然后对其中有特别要求的部分,用更合适的语言改写,比如3D游戏中的图形渲染模块,性能要求特别高,就可以用C++重写。

      Python现在主要分2.x和3.x两个分支,2.x最新版本是2.7.6,现在已经停止更新,3.x最新版本是3.4.1。相对于大环境来说,以后Python3.x才是主流,在Python官方有这么一个页面。里面有一句话:Python 2.x is legacy, Python 3.x is the present and future of the language。翻译过来大概就是:Python2.x是旧的,Python3.x才是现在和未来的语言。话虽这么说,但具体选择什么版本学习,也要看情况。官方有这么一句话:Which version you ought to use is mostly dependent on what you want to get done。

      既然要学习Python,首先要做的当然是搭建Python的开发环境啦!

    二、Python开发环境所需资源:

      Python下载:https://www.python.org/downloads/

      Pydev下载:http://sourceforge.net/projects/pydev/files/

      Eclipse下载:http://www.eclipse.org/downloads/

    三、动手开始搭建环境:

      既然准备工作都做完了,那么就开始动手来搭建环境了。

      1、安装Python。Windows下安装很简单的,别告诉我你不会,我都不好意思说你什么了。

      2、将安装路径添加到系统环境变量里,如下图:

      3、Python环境搭建完成,砸门用cmd命令行来验证一下:

      

    四、Windows下配置Python的集成开发环境:

      1、Eclipse+Pydev:

      a、将下载的Pydev解压,复制里面features和plugins文件夹至Eclipse的根目录下

      b、启动Eclipse,选择Window->Preferences

      

       c、大功告成,Ctrl+N,然后新建一个Python项目即可

      2、Sublime Text 2搭建Python开发环境:

      Sublime Text是一个轻量级的编辑器,功能强大,界面优美,不过好像作者现在不怎么更新了....

      a、当然是先配置Python的环境变量了,详见:三、动手开始搭建环境。

      b、打开Sublime Text,选择Preference——Browse Packages,在弹出的窗口中找到Python文件夹,打开Python.sublime-build,将以下代码拷贝进去,OK,不信你写个Hello Kitty试试

    1 {
    2     "cmd": ["python", "-u", "$file"],
    3     "file_regex": "^[ ]*File "(...*?)", line ([0-9]*)",
    4     "selector": "source.python"
    5 }

    作者:登天路

    转载请说明出处:http://www.cnblogs.com/travellife/

    作者:登天路

    转载请说明出处:http://www.cnblogs.com/travellife/
    GitPages:http://www.littlejie.com/
  • 相关阅读:
    win10 uwp 弹起键盘不隐藏界面元素
    win10 uwp 存放网络图片到本地
    win10 uwp 存放网络图片到本地
    sublime Text 正则替换
    sublime Text 正则替换
    win10 uwp 绘图 Line 控件使用
    win10 uwp 绘图 Line 控件使用
    AJAX 是什么?
    什么是 PHP SimpleXML?
    PHP XML DOM:DOM 是什么?
  • 原文地址:https://www.cnblogs.com/travellife/p/3927279.html
Copyright © 2020-2023  润新知